WebScapegoat Trees: A tree that uses subtree-rebuilding to rebalance subtrees. It achieves O(logn) time for finds (worst case) andO(logn) time for insertions and deletions (amortized). Splay Trees: A self-adjusting data structure. Based on an operation, called splay, which performs a series of rotations to bring a node to the root of the tree. Webi. Web3 de mar. de 2015 · In this case we would not need to do anything because 4 is < 5 and it does not violate the binary heap property. So best case is OMEGA (1).
